The main advantages of vacuum forming are saved mold and prototype time, quick delivery, a short development cycle, and low development cost. ease of management saves manpower, improves efficiency, Small Moq, and so on.

The disadvantages of Vacuum Forming are Consistent wall thickness is not achievable, and very deep parts can be challenging.
The intricacy of parts is restricted, additional details can be added with pressure forming.
Some clear parts will exhibit mark-off (defects or dirt from a mold will transfer to parts)

Vacuum forming offers several processing advantages over other forming processes. Low-forming pressures are used thus enabling comparatively low-cost tooling. Since the process uses low pressures, the molds can be made of inexpensive materials and mold fabrication time can be reasonably short.
